DAN 606 - Big Data Management4 Credits Offered Spring Covers the impact of big data on business and what insights big data can provide through hands-on experience with the tools and systems used by big data scientists and engineers. No previous programming experience is required and all code will be provided to students. Software basics in Hadoop with MapReduce, Spark, Pig, and Hive. By following along with provided code, students will experience how one can perform predictive modeling and leverage graph analytics to model problems. By the end of the course students will be able to perform basic big data analysis on a large data set.
